Tottenham Court Road station offers a variety of facilities to cater to commuter needs. Notably, while there is no dedicated ticket office, ticket machines are conveniently available. This includes accessible ticket machines and an induction loop for those with hearing impairments, ensuring comfort and ease for travelers. While the station doesn’t offer a physical waiting room, there is a seating area available for taking a breather in between travels. For any assistance or query, customer help points are at your service.
Accessibility is well catered for, with step-free access throughout the station ensuring ease of movement for all passengers. However, there are no luggage storage facilities or accessible toilets within the station premises, so plan accordingly. Notably, there are unisex accessible toilets outside the London Underground ticket hall gateline.

Lostock station offers convenient amenities to ensure a comfortable passage for all travelers. The station is equipped with ticket machines and provides options for collecting tickets bought online, making the experience seamless. While there's no provision for restrooms or refreshments on-site, the focus remains on accessibility. Step-free access is available across certain parts of the station, as it is categorized under Category B. Travelers can easily access the Manchester/Bolton platform via a level passage from the car park, while a separate ramp provides access to services towards Preston. Wheelchair users will appreciate the ramps available for train boarding.
Taxi services are just a call away for those who need them, enabling quick and hassle-free connections. However, the station doesn't offer close proximity to public bus stops, so travelers planning to transition to bus routes should note this in advance. Buses tied to rail replacement services conveniently pick up at the top of the station car park, ensuring continuity even when rail services are disrupted.

Ample parking can be found at the station with 84 spaces available, including six spaces dedicated to accessible parking. Cycling enthusiasts can make use of the 18 bicycle storage spaces, featuring a mix of lockers and stands, ensuring a flexible approach to multi-modal travel.
